I ripped out Apache, PHP, MySQL, and phpMyAdmin to give XAMPP a try. BIG MISTAKE.
XAMPP 1.7.0 distributes WinMySQLAdmin, which when clicked in the XAMPP Control Panel does nothing but create a pop-up error message every ten seconds or so. Not only is WinMySQLAdmin not functional as an admin tool, it's very annoying and takes some work to get rid of. (Feels like a virus to me.)
XAMPP will get around to fixing this "in the next release," but I've seen support chats from a year ago that this was a problem. I don't expect it will be fixed in the near future, so I've given up on XAMPP. It's unfortunate that "Beginning Joomla!," published in 2007, recommends XAMPP.
